An S-shaped curve for population growth suggests that the population initially grows slowly, accelerates rapidly, and then levels off as it reaches carrying capacity. This pattern is indicative of logistic growth, where resource limitations eventually constrain population growth.

Governments establish population policies to manage demographic changes and address issues such as population growth, aging, and migration. These policies aim to promote sustainable development, ensure adequate resources and infrastructure, and improve the quality of life for citizens. By influencing birth rates, immigration, and population density, governments can also mitigate social and economic challenges, such as unemployment and healthcare demands. Ultimately, effective population policies help create a balanced and prosperous society.

The rapid growth of the public sector in recent years can be attributed to several factors, including increased demand for public services due to population growth and aging demographics. Economic challenges, such as those posed by the COVID-19 pandemic, have also led governments to expand their roles in healthcare, social services, and economic support. Additionally, rising concerns about inequality and social welfare have prompted governments to implement more robust programs, further expanding the public sector's reach and responsibilities.
